In the bustling world of e-commerce, where products vie for attention, crafting compelling product descriptions is a game-changer. A well-written product description not only informs potential customers about your offerings but also entices them to make a purchase. Let’s delve into the critical elements of writing irresistible product descriptions.

1. Know Your Audience:

Understanding your target audience is the foundation of compelling product descriptions. Tailor your language, tone, and style to resonate with the preferences and interests of your potential customers. Speak directly to their needs and aspirations.

2. Highlight Key Features:

Clearly articulate the key features and benefits of your product. What sets it apart? How can it solve a problem or enhance the customer’s life? Focus on unique selling points to create value that encourages customers to choose your product.

3. Create a Visual Image:

Paint a vivid picture with your words. Help customers visualize how the product fits into their lives. Use descriptive language that appeals to the senses. For example, if you’re selling clothing, evoke the sensation of luxurious fabrics or comfort and style.

4. Keep it Concise and Scannable:

Attention spans are short, primarily online. Keep your product descriptions concise and scannable. Use short paragraphs, bullet points, and subheadings to break down information. Highlight the most important details to capture attention quickly.

5. Use Persuasive Language:

Infuse your product descriptions with persuasive language that prompts action. Encourage customers to take the next step, whether purchasing, exploring related products, or signing up for updates. Words like “exclusive,” “limited edition,” and “must-have” can create a sense of urgency.

6. Incorporate SEO Best Practices:

Optimize your product descriptions for search engines. Include relevant keywords naturally, ensuring that your product is discoverable by potential customers searching for similar items. However, strike a balance—prioritize readability and customer engagement over keyword stuffing.

7. Tell a Story:

Weave a narrative around your product. Share the story of its creation, inspiration, or how it has positively impacted customers. Storytelling adds depth and personality to your product, fostering a connection between the customer and the brand.

8. Include Social Proof:

Incorporate snippets into the description if your product has received positive reviews or testimonials. Social proof builds trust and credibility, assuring potential customers that others have had a positive experience with your product.

Remember, the goal of a product description is not just to convey information but to evoke emotions and inspire action. By mastering the art of writing compelling product descriptions, you enhance your brand’s online presence and create a memorable shopping experience for your customers.
